Definition and Purpose of the Position Job Identification Form

The Position Job Identification Form for Florida Atlantic University is a crucial document for categorizing non-line positions, specifically targeting Temporary Exempt, Teaching Assistant, and Research Assistant roles. Its primary function is to detail the roles and responsibilities associated with these positions, thereby streamlining human resources processes. By providing a standardized way to define job responsibilities, this form ensures consistency in job descriptions across the university.

This form serves multiple purposes, including the facilitation of hiring processes, job evaluation, and salary determination. It aligns with Florida Atlantic University's strategic goals by ensuring that positions are accurately described, which aids in recruiting and retaining qualified talent. The form is essential for both administrative consistency and compliance with university policies.

How to Use the Position Job Identification Form

To effectively utilize the Position Job Identification Form, follow these detailed steps:

  1. Start with Basic Information: Begin by entering the personal details of the employee. This includes full name, employee ID, and department.
  2. Specify the Job Role: Clearly define the position type—whether it’s Temporary Exempt, Teaching Assistant, or Research Assistant. This sets the context for subsequent sections.
  3. Outline Duties and Responsibilities: List all job responsibilities, ensuring they are specific and measurable. This section is pivotal for performance evaluations and salary negotiations.
  4. Confirm Proposed Salary: Provide the proposed salary and ensure it aligns with current academic and administrative salary scales.
  5. Provide Supervisor Details: Include the name and contact information of the direct supervisor. This assists in establishing a clear reporting line.
  6. Review and Submit: Double-check all entries for accuracy before submitting the form for additional approvals, if necessary.

Provide detailed and clear instructions at each step to avoid discrepancies and ensure the form fulfills its intended purpose.

FW-4, W-2, W-5,1042S and direct deposit forms: payroll@fau.edu; (561) 297-6401.
The FAU Employer Identification Number (EIN) is 65-0385507.
